Abstract: Presented herein are techniques to provide network slice admission control in a mobile network. In one example, a method may include obtaining, by an access management element of a mobile network, a registration request from a user equipment; determining, based on the registration request, for each of one or more network slices whether there is: available registration capacity for each network slice for the user equipment based on a registration quota configured for each network slice, available session capacity for each network slice based on a session quota configured for each network slice, and available bit rate capacity for each slice based on a maximum bit rate amount configured for each network slice; and providing, based on the determining, a registration indication to the user equipment for each network slice indicating whether the user equipment is or is not allowed registration for each of the network slices.

Abstract: Techniques are described to provide open access in a neutral host environment. In one example, a method includes obtaining, by a mobility management node of a neutral host network, a network connectivity request from a user equipment, wherein the network connectivity request comprises an indication of a preferred service provider to which the user equipment is to be connected; determining, by the mobility management node, that the preferred service provider provides non-subscription-based network connectivity for the neutral host network; based on determining that the preferred service provider provides non-subscription-based network connectivity for the neutral host network, establishing secure communications for the user equipment, wherein the secure communications are established for the user equipment without authenticating an identity of user equipment; and providing network connectivity between the user equipment and the preferred service provider upon establishing the secure communications.

Abstract: A control plane (CP) function for mobility management may receive, from a user equipment (UE), a message which indicates a registration request for registration to a network slice. The CP function may select, as an allowed slice ID, a first slice ID of a first network slice in which to register the UE. The first slice ID has a slice/service type (SST) value indicating an SST and a first slice differentiator (SD) value associated with a first level of service to be provided. The CP function may alternatively select, as the allowed slice ID, a second slice ID of a second network slice in which to register the UE based on unavailability of the slice type associated with the first level of service. The second slice ID has the SST value indicating the slice type and a second SD value associated with a second level of service to be provided.

Abstract: A network function selectively supports a mobile device with network settings appropriate for the device context of the mobile device. The network function obtains a device profile for the mobile device, which identifies multiple device groups, with each device group being associated with a corresponding set of network settings. The network function selects a device group among the device groups in the device profile based on the device context of the mobile device. The network function directs at least one network function in the network to support the mobile device with a set of network settings corresponding to the selected device group.

Abstract: An enterprise private network includes a simplified Third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) core architecture for interworking between an Evolved Packet System (EPS) and a Fifth Generation (5G) system (5GS). The architecture includes an Evolved Packet Core (EPC) control plane (CP) (EPC CP) unit and a 5G core (5GC) CP (5GC CP) unit. The 5GC CP unit receives, from the EPC CP unit via an N26 interface, a message indicating a forward relocation request responsive to an indication of a handover of a Packet Data Network (PDN) connection at a user plane node from the EPS to the 5GS. The 5GC CP node establishes a Protocol Data Unit (PDU) session corresponding to the PDN connection based on PDN connection information in the message, which includes establishing a Quality of Service (QoS) Flow corresponding to an EPS bearer, and manages the PDU session at the user plane node.

Abstract: Presented herein are techniques to facilitate resiliency, overload control, and/or the like for an Access and Mobility Management Function (AMF) in a Third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) mobile network architecture. In one instance, a method is provided that includes initiating, by a buddy AMF, a heartbeat exchange with a primary AMF. The method may further include identifying a status condition for the primary AMF by the buddy AMF based on the heartbeat exchange and providing a status indication to a radio access network node by the buddy AMF based on the status condition for the primary AMF.

Abstract: Methods are provided for extending sponsored Wi-Fi guest access capability to other enterprise tools and/or access technologies such as private access networks including private LTE and 5G networks. The methods include a controller detecting a user equipment (UE) that is connected to a guest access service provided by a wireless local access network (WLAN) and generating a profile for the guest access service. The methods further include the controller providing, to the UE, the profile to cause the UE to connect to the guest access service provided by another access network.

Abstract: Presented herein are techniques to facilitate delivering standalone non-public network (SNPN) credentials from an enterprise authentication server to a user equipment (UE) using an Extensible Authentication Protocol (EAP) process. In one example, a method may include determining, by an authentication server of an enterprise, that a UE for the enterprise is to receive credentials to enable the UE to connect to a SNPN of the enterprise in which the determining is performed based, at least in part, on connection of the UE to an access network that is different than the SNPN for the enterprise; and performing an authentication process with the UE by the authentication server in which the authentication process includes providing the credentials to the UE via a first authentication message and obtaining confirmation from the UE via a second authentication message that indicates successful provisioning of the credentials for the UE.

Abstract: Techniques are described to provide ultra-reliability for cellular vehicle-to-everything (C-V2X) PC5 communications, including Network Assisted mode and Autonomous mode communications. In one example, a method includes receiving, by a radio unit of a system, a communication from a user equipment, such as a V2X-UE, wherein the communication comprises a data packet, a Layer 2 destination identifier, and an indication that the data packet is associated with a transmission type; determining whether transmission for the data packet is allowed for the transmission type; based on determining that transmission for the data packet is allowed for the transmission type, communicating a response to the UE, wherein the response provides a confirmation to the UE that the data packet was received by the radio unit and that the transmission type can be performed by the radio unit; and transmitting, by the radio unit, the data packet to one or more other UEs.
